About 8 Eastbourne Road
8 Eastbourne Road is a three-bedroom mid-terrace house in Portsmouth (PO3 6LN). It has a recorded floor area of 90 m² (around 969 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(November 2010) shows a D (score 61),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 72). The latest certificate is from November 2010,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Untraded for 15 years, with the last transfer in March 2011. Across 2009–2011, sale prices on this property compounded at 19.9%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£258,000 sits 77.9% above the 2011 sale of £145,000.
